The UK's Nuclear warning systems
There was two system that was to Warn the UK in the event of a nuclear attack was confirmed by RAF Fylingdales or the USA's Defense Support Program
HANDLE which was a network of 252 carrier control points fitted in police stations linked to thousands of Receivers across the country in Police, Fire Coastguard stations, Government and Industrial buildings, Hospitals and Royal Observer corp's observation posts some in rural areas were installed in post offices, public or private homes and churches (example: https://youtu.be/PBQfRv8HDdQ)
4-Minute warning was the recorded message to be transmitted by the BBC in the event of nuclear war it would also work along the BBCs Wartime Broadcasting service in 1991 this according to Wikipedia was the message "Here is an emergency announcement. An air attack is approaching this country. Go to shelter or take cover immediately." Repeated twelve times across 2 ½ minutes a couple other versions exist.
1971 UKWMO film 'sound the alarm' which reads "Here is an emergency announcement. An air attack is approaching this country now. Go to shelter or take cover at once."
1979 Government training which reads "Attack Warning Red. Attack Warning Red. An air attack is approaching this country now. Go to your refuge rooms immediately and remain there until you are told you may come out." If there would have been used is unknown.
A network of sirens would have been activated most dating to world war 2 or newly built for the cold war (example https://youtu.be/ERE8RzqyVfE) along with other forms of communication being used if unavailable like whistles
Following the attack the BBC would remain on the air if possible using the Wartime Broadcasting service which would broadcast news, information and music to try and maintain morale even as most of the country would be destroyed or dying of radiation
(Example: https://youtu.be/bcWpGwn8IDY).
